What is the perimeter of a rectangle that has a length of 13x + 9 and a width of 7x + 4? *

Given the rectangle that has length of ( 13x + 9 ) and a width of (7x + 4)

the perimeter of the rectangle = 2 * ( length + width )

So,

The perimeter = 2 * [ (13x + 9) + ( 7x + 4) ]

= 2 * ( 13x + 9 + 7x + 4)

= 2 * ( 20x + 13 )

= 2 * 20x + 2 * 13

= 40x + 26

So, the perimeter of the rectangle = 40x + 26
